Timothy Jack Martin Sr “Frog” Loving Husband, Father, and Family Man

It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Timothy Jack Martin Sr “Frog” , who went home to be with the Lord on January 28, 2025, at the age of 51. A devoted husband, father, uncle, brother, and friend, Tim’s life was a testament to love, faith, and family.

Tim was the rock of his family, always putting his loved ones first. His greatest joy was spending time with his wife, Judy Martin, and their beloved son and daughter n law, Timothy jr and Eden Martin. He took immense pride in guiding and supporting not only his own child but also his nephews and nieces, always leading with kindness and wisdom. Whether he was sharing stories, offering advice, or just cracking a joke, his presence was a source of comfort and joy.

A man of deep faith, Tim’s relationship with God shaped his character and guided his life. His unwavering belief was reflected in his kindness, generosity, and the way he treated others—with respect and compassion.

Tim found peace and happiness in nature, especially near the water. Whether he was casting a fishing line in the early morning light or enjoying the ocean breeze at the beach, those moments brought him serenity. Tim and his wife of 25 years, Judy, loved taking trips down to Galveston, taking rides into the country to gaze at the stars, and going to the renaissance festival any chance they could. He had an appreciation for the simple joys of life and never missed an opportunity to soak in God’s creation.

A lifelong sci-fi enthusiast, Tim had a love for exploring new worlds through books, movies, and television. He was always up for a spirited discussion about classic sci-fi stories and the ideas they inspired.

Music was another passion that he eagerly shared with the next generation. He took great pride in introducing his son, nephews and nieces, to the greats of rock music, passing down his love for legendary bands and timeless songs. He believed music was more than just sound—it was a way to connect, to feel, and to create memories.

Tim’s legacy will live on in the love he gave, the lessons he taught, and the countless cherished memories he created with those who were blessed to know him. Though our hearts ache in his absence, we find comfort in knowing he is now at peace, his spirit forever watching over us.

He is Preceded in death by: Father Billy J Martin, Mother Billie J Martin, Brother Jimmy Joe Spinks, Sisters Loretta Cunningham, Florence Chrzan, Debra Reeves, Brother n law Gabriel Diaz Sr, Nephew Matthew House

Survived in death by: Wife Judy Martin of 25 yrs, Son Timothy Martin and Wife Eden Martin, Brother Delbert Spinks and Wife SueAnn Spinks, Myrtle Kintzel and wife April, Father n law Michael Reeves Sr, Sister n law Michelle Diaz, Brother n law Michael Reeves Jr and Wife Brittany and numerous nieces and nephews.

Rest easy, Tim. Your love, laughter, and guidance will never be forgotten.
